LIVE Blogging - 17th June 2017 - The Sunset

Hi guys, first of all a little bit about me that some might not know, from the beginning of this year I have been writing in a daily diary, a little therapeutic thing I do to help me unwind from my day and to clear my mind of everything, honestly it's been the best thing that I've done in a long time. Anyways I thought how could I entwine my diary entries with my blog, so I've decided every now and then just to keep my blog fresh and a little current, I'm going to do a few LIVE blogging posts and to start I will be sharing with you guys what I spoke into my voice recorder last night when I went and watched the sunset, something I do A LOT! This image below is of last nights sunset.



'I am writing this post as I'm looking out to the sea, I'm watching the sun go down and I could honestly stand here forever, the fresh air the clear blue sky, the ocean just.........it's perfect. It's so close yet so far that I couldn't touch it, it's one of those things that I always dreamed of doing as a kid, I grew up wanting to be by the sea.....grew up dreaming, wishing that this is where I'd live and as I stand here knowing that my home is literally 15 minutes away, I couldn't be more complete, feeling that warmth on my skin knowing that I'm going to take that last ray of sun back home with me to finish my day, that my day has ended with clear skies and the sun setting on the beautiful blue ocean, it's incredible.

I'm looking at it now just....watching it, that clear line where the blue meets that soft amber colour of the sun, the suns glow taking up that little bit of sky before it hits blue, that little sliver of green between, it's truly the most perfect thing I've ever seen. The waves rolling in hitting the cliffs, the sun light spraying billions of glittery specks onto the ocean, standing in front of that one line from land across the water to the sun, wow. I'm totally just....this never gets old, I will always feel this way and with a smile on my face as I say this, it's just perfect. This is my home. This is where my heart is. This is where I belong, by the sea.'

It's short and sweet but unlike any of my other posts, it's maybe a lot more personal and it shows me a bit more personally than my other posts. I was really anxious to write this because usually it would have gone in my diary and stayed there for no-one to read.
